Blogging, Video & Podcasting Around the World

Interesting data in a chart on the Groundswell blog about blogs, user-generated video and podcasts around the world. Japan and South Korea blow the U.S. out of the water when it comes to reading and commenting on blogs. The U.S. though leads the way when it comes to watching and creating user-generated video. A Sticky Marketing Move

The WSJ ran an article last week about a brillant move by Random House to sell chapters of the bestseller Made to Stick: Why Some Ideas Survive and Others Die by Chip & Dan Heath.  Each of the 6 chapters and the tip-filled epilogue are $2.99 each–the intro and index are free with each purchase.
